Company Vehicle - Duty Of Care Policy?
« on: February 17, 2013, 06:29:59 pm »
Does anyone have one of these I could see please?

Searched the net, but can't find what I want.

Basically a statement your employees would sign, to say they will drive safely and according to road conditions, liable for any speeding or parking fines while vehicle is in their care, will keep it clean, point out any faults, liable for excess etc etc
